RESEARCH OF CHEMICAL COMPONENTS PRUNUS PERSICA var. Nectarina
This article presents the results of determining the composition of essential oils of two varieties of Prunus persica var. nectarina growing in the Fergana region of the Republic of Uzbekistan and in comparison with the literature data. The essential oil was obtained by hydrodistillation from the dried leaves of plants.

Study of chemical composition of Persica davidiana Carr. leaves during vegetation
Changes in content of dry substances, pectins, organic acids, ascorbic acid, carotenes, phenolic substances (catechines, leucoantocianines, flavonols) in Persica davidiana Carr. leaves during the vegetation process have been studied.

Three isolates obtained from symptomatic nectarine trees (Prunus persica var. nectarina) cultivated in Murcia, Spain, which showed yellow and mucoid colonies similar to Xanthomonas arboricola pv. pruni, were negative after serological and real-time PCR analyses for this pathogen.
